It's make or break for Ireland tonight.

The Boys in Green take on Italy at Euro 2016, knowing a win will see them into the knockout stages.

Jonathan Walters remains a doubt for Ireland with an Achilles injury, while Italy boss Antonio Conte is to make up to seven changes for the game.

Kick off is at 8, while Sweden take on Belgium at the same time.

Before those games, Group F is also set to be finalised this evening.

Hungary sit on top of the pool with four points as they prepare to face Portugal who are third on 2 points.

Second placed Iceland who are on 2 points play Austria who are bottom on the table on 1 point.

Both games kick-off at 5pm.

Northern Ireland boss Michael O'Neill says they'll have to change their tactics for the knockout stages.

They progressed last night despite losing 1-0 to Germany - that's thanks to Turkey's 2-0 win over the Czech Republic.
